Why Does Exclusively Pumping Cause Breast Itching?

Several factors can contribute to breast itching while exclusively pumping. One of the primary culprits is dry skin. Frequent pumping can strip the skin of its natural oils, leading to dryness and irritation. Additionally, allergic reactions to pump parts, detergents, or lotions can trigger itching. Another potential cause is thrush, a fungal infection that thrives in moist environments and can cause intense itching, redness, and pain.

Common Triggers of Breast Itching While Pumping

  • Poorly fitting flanges: Incorrect flange size can cause friction and irritation.
  • Chemical irritants: Harsh soaps, detergents, or skincare products can aggravate sensitive skin.
  • Bacterial or fungal infections: Thrush or mastitis can lead to itching and discomfort.
  • Eczema or dermatitis: Pre-existing skin conditions may worsen with frequent pumping.

How to Soothe and Prevent Breast Itching

To alleviate itching, start by ensuring proper flange fit. A lactation consultant can help determine the correct size. Moisturize regularly with hypoallergenic, fragrance-free lotions to combat dryness. If an infection is suspected, consult a healthcare provider for appropriate treatment. For allergic reactions, switch to gentle, unscented detergents and avoid skincare products with potential irritants.

When to Seek Medical Help

Persistent itching accompanied by redness, swelling, or discharge may indicate an infection requiring medical attention. Don’t hesitate to reach out to a healthcare professional if home remedies don’t provide relief.
